Explain Endocarditis
The risk of endocarditis is considered high in patients with last bacterial endocarditis, prosthetic heart valves, complex cyanotic congenital heart disease like tetralogy of Fallot, or surgically constructed systemic pulmonary shunts or conduits. The risk is considered sufficient to justify prophylaxis in patients with other forms of congenital cardiac malformation (but not isolated secundumatrial septal defect), acquired valvular disease (like rheumatic), hypertrophic cardiomyopathy, and mitral valve prolapse with thickened leaflets or regurgitation.
